TRP channels are cation channels linked to pain notion and thermosensation [forty seven]. TRPV1 is activated by a lot of stimuli, including heat (>forty two °C), vanilloids, lipids, and protons/cations. A number of really selective TRPV1 antagonists are at this time in medical progress with the therapy of pain. Although the use of desensitizing TRPV1 agonists reduces pain sensitivity [forty eight,forty nine], current medical trials have demonstrated that blocking TRPV1 also affects overall body temperature. This regrettable side result has halted Significantly from the drug development exercise focusing on this channel. Topical software, on the other hand, is revealed to be helpful in avoiding the Preliminary pain flare-up that happens with agonist-induced nociceptor excitation ahead of desensitization. TRPM8 is activated in vitro by chilly temperatures (ten–23 °C) and cooling brokers including icilin and menthol. Researchers have recently exposed which the TRPM8 antagonist 15 makes an analgesic impact in experimental products of chilly pain in human beings with out impacting core human body temperature [fifty].

However, a lot of what is understood regarding the anatomy and physiology of pain is from experiments of experimentally induced cutaneous (pores and skin) pain, while most medical pain occurs from deep tissues. So, although experimental studies supply pretty very good designs for acute pain, They can be lousy products for medical syndromes of Continual pain. Don't just do they supply very little information regarding the muscles, joints, and tendons which are most frequently affected by chronically painful problems, but they don't tackle the broad variety of psychosocial things that affect the pain expertise profoundly. To boost our being familiar with and treatment method of pain we will need improved animal models of human pain and much better applications for studying medical pain.
